
Newcastle tipped to sign striker who can fire them to Premier League safety after Wilson update – pundit
Gabby Agbonlahor has suggested Newcastle United will go out and sign a striker who can keep them up in the January transfer window.
Speaking exclusively to Football Insider, the ex-Aston Villa and England attacker delivered his verdict after a devastating injury blow to star striker Callum Wilson.
Craig Hope of the Daily Mail reported on Tuesday (28 December) Wilson will be out for a number of months after suffering a calf injury during the 1-1 draw with Man United last night (27 December).
Sky Sports reported last Friday (24 December) ex-Man United and Watford striker Odion Ighalo is on a list of striker targets for the January window.
It is claimed Ighalo, who currently plays for Saudia Arabian club Al Shabab, would be interested in a move to St. James’ Park next month.
“They’ve got something that other teams haven’t got – a maximum bank balance to spend in January,” Agbonlahor told Football Insider correspondent Connor Whitley.
“If they wanted to, they could go and replace Wilson with someone who can keep them up. If they can do that, they will do it.
“The January transfer window is going to be huge for Newcastle.
“I want to know where the Ighalo link has come from. If I’m a Newcastle fan and we’ve got owners who have got £350billion I don’t expect to be signing Ighalo. No offence to Ighalo.

“You’ve got the whole world to choose from. I don’t think that’s a real link.
“Newcastle will be looking at lot better players than Ighalo and players who are a lot younger than Ighalo.”
